Output c2a3e27c38b8706f17be79c96835f4ce876e89282dfd71f1a808d39e0b3f8ece:3

value
18736786
script pubkey
OP_0 OP_PUSHBYTES_20 df5d18cb89178b03267d1c2b51dae5addcfaf013
address
bc1qmaw33jufz79sxfnars44rkh94hw04uqnyt6rs6
transaction
c2a3e27c38b8706f17be79c96835f4ce876e89282dfd71f1a808d39e0b3f8ece
confirmations
117009
spent
true